<title>Abstract</title> <p>Subclinical depression is common, impairing, and associated with elevated risk for major depressive episodes, yet scalable early interventions remain limited. In this randomized waitlist-controlled trial, we evaluated whether an 8-week Group Music and Imagery (GrpMI) intervention was associated with changes in depressive symptoms, emotional working memory, and hippocampal structure in individuals with subclinical depression. Compared to 25 waitlist controls, the intervention group (n = 26) showed significant reductions in HAMD-17 and a relative preservation of left hippocampal volume. Emotional working memory improved within the intervention group but without significant Group × Time interaction for either accuracy or response time. Exploratory analyses combining GrpMI from both groups (following crossover) further identified localized increases in the volumes of the left hippocampal CA3, CA4, and molecular layer of the hippocampus (Molecular Layer HP). These findings provide preliminary multimodal evidence that GrpMI exerts a systemic therapeutic effect, highlighting its potential as a comprehensive early intervention. While the macrostructural changes offer a plausible neurobiological correlate of recovery, larger trials utilizing active control conditions are required to confirm therapeutic efficacy and elucidate the underlying cellular mechanisms.</p>
